SAIL-Benham calculated EPCs as the UCL of the <br /> mean soil concentration for each COPC. <br /> SAIC-Benham prepared this HHSE at the request of the Central Valley RWQCB to estimate <br /> future on-site residential risks and hazards under current site conditions. This HHSE was <br /> developed with health-protective, conservative reasonable maximum exposure assumptions <br /> using risk and hazard algorithms developed by the DTSC and promulgated in the PEA Guidance <br /> Manual. <br /> 6.1 CANCER RISKS FROM EXPOSURE TO SOILS <br /> SAIC-Benham estimated future potential oral and dermal direct-contact exposures to on-site <br /> soils and cancer risks, and the risk for individual COPCs and the summation of risks for all <br /> COPCs for these routes are provided in Table 10. Potential future indirect-inhalation exposures <br /> to on-site soils and cancer risks were also estimated, and the risk for individual COPCs and the <br /> summation of inhalation risks are provided in Table 11. The aggregate risks for oral, dermal, <br /> and inhalation cancer risks are provided in Table 12. SAIC-Benham estimated total potential <br /> cancer risk to a hypothetical future resident from oral, dermal, and inhalation exposures to on- <br /> site soils to be 1E-06. This level of risk is equivalent to the de minimis level of 1E-06. <br /> 6.2 NON-CANCER HEALTH HAZARDS FROM EXPOSURE TO SOILS <br /> SAIC-Benham estimated future potential oral and dermal non-cancer health hazards from direct- <br /> contact exposures to on-site soils, and the hazards for individual COPCs and the summation of <br /> hazards for all COPCs for these routes are provided in Table 13. Potential future indirect- <br /> inhalation exposures to on-site soils and non-cancer health hazards were estimated, and the <br /> hazards for individual COPCs and the summation of hazards for all COPCs for the inhalation <br /> route are provided in Table 14. The aggregate non-cancer hazard for oral, dermal, and inhalation <br /> routes is provided in Table 15. SAIC-Benham estimated the total potential non-cancer hazard <br /> from oral, dermal, and inhalation exposures to on-site soils to be 3E-03. This level of hazard is <br /> far less than a hazard index of 1, and therefore indicates an acceptable non-cancer health hazard <br /> for exposures to on-site soils for a hypothetical future resident. <br /> 6.3 ON-SITE GROUNDWATER <br /> BTEX and PAHs were detected at or slightly over the detection limits in the shallow <br /> groundwater samples collected during site characterization studies. As noted in Section 2, <br /> shallow groundwater at the site exceeds State of California and federal TDS standards for <br /> drinking water as well as agricultural-use criteria. Therefore, SAIC-Benham did not <br /> quantitatively evaluate health risks and hazards for potential residential exposures to on-site, <br /> shallow groundwater. <br /> 11 �� The Benham Companies,LLC <br /> A Wholly Owned Subsidiary <br /> From&mxe to Sotanwls <br />
